sayfaların hücresine girilen rakamlar ana sayfanın hücresinde toplansın

Katılım
11 Ocak 2006
Mesajlar
324
değerli hocalarım
13 tane sayfanın a2 hücresine rakam girdiğimde anasayfanın a2 hücresinde
toplamı alınabilirmi.Yardımcı olursanız sevinirim.Teşekkürler
 

N.Ziya Hiçdurmaz

Özel Üye
Katılım
28 Nisan 2007
Mesajlar
2,215
Excel Vers. ve Dili
Office 2013 TR / 32 Bit
yanıt

Sayfa kod bölümüne yapıştırınız.
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Range("a2") = ""
For i = 2 To Sheets.Count
Range("a2") = Range("a2") + Sheets(i).Range("a2")
Next
End Sub
 
Katılım
11 Ocak 2006
Mesajlar
324
sayın hocam V.Basic For Applications
Öncelikle hemen cevap verdiğiniz için size çok teşekkür ederim.
Bir soru daha sormak durumundayım,bunada cevap verirseniz memnun olurum.
sorum şu: diğer sayfadaki birçok hücreye rakam gireceğim.Ana sayfanın aynı
türdeki birçok hücrelerde toplanacak.Verdiğiniz kod sadece a2 için.Size iyi
çalışmalar.
 

AS3434

Özel Üye
Katılım
13 Ocak 2005
Mesajlar
1,820
Excel Vers. ve Dili
M.Office/Excel 2007 Türkçe
Makrosuz şöyle bir yöntemle yapabilirsiniz.

Ana Toplam sayfanızda Toplam alacağınız hücrelere şu formülü yazın.

=TOPLA(Sayfa2:Sayfa13!B4)

Her hücre için B4 kısmını değiştirin.
 

N.Ziya Hiçdurmaz

Özel Üye
Katılım
28 Nisan 2007
Mesajlar
2,215
Excel Vers. ve Dili
Office 2013 TR / 32 Bit
yanıt

Bu şekil hücreleri çoğaltabilirsiniz.
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Range("a2,b2,c2,a3,b3,c3") = ""
For i = 2 To Sheets.Count
Range("a2,b2,c2,a3,b3,c3") = Range("a2,b2,c2,a3,b3,c3") + Sheets(i).Range("a2,b2,c2,a3,b3,c3")
Next
End Sub
 
Katılım
12 Ocak 2007
Mesajlar
14
Excel Vers. ve Dili
excel 2003 vb
sağol hocam
 
Üst